Abstract
The development of unmanned systems in recent years has led to the fact that they have become one of the most effective means of destroying critical infrastructure facilities deep in the territory. The article describes an approach to the analysis of socio-economic risk indicators when attacking objects by unmanned aerial vehicles. The use of risk indicators makes it possible to assess the contribution of the probability of an attack and the probability of objects receiving a certain degree of destruction.
